Your Role: System and Board Design Engineer
We’re hiring development engineers (m/f/x) to join our System and Board Design team starting January 1 2026 . As part of the Electronic Packaging group you’ll help design high-performance mainboards and PCB cards for IBM’s flagship platforms.
Key Areas of Work
- Logic & Physical Design : Develop and layout complex digital and analog circuits.
- Signal Integrity: Modeling and simulation of high-frequency signals across boards and systems. Definition of design rules and materials.
- Power Integrity : Ensure stable power distribution and switching stability on complex boards
- Module Design : Create single and multi-chip modules for IBM processors.
- Automation : Improve workflows tools and measurement methods.
- Failure Analysis : Support hardware bring-up prototype validation and issue resolution.
